搜索到与相关的文章
编程技术

笔者带你剖析轻量级消息中间件ActiveMQ

《笔者带你剖析轻量级消息中间件ActiveMQ》前言软件系统的发展,简单来说是从单机应用逐步演变为分布式+集群模式,当然这根互联网的兴起是密不可分的。笔者曾经面试过一些开发人员,当你们使用代码编写一个简单的Login模块时,大概需要花费多少周期?有些开发人员不假思索的脱口而出,5分钟、10分钟等。OK,我们先不管他们是否真的能够在这么短的时间内开发出一个简单的Login功能,我真正想问的是,这个看似简单的功能背后,如果存放在互联网场景下,如何能够保证系统同

系统 2019-08-12 09:30:36 2333

编程技术

2013建行分行综合类 机考回忆录

总共三个小时,机考。专业能力测试是:单选40*0.5=20分,多选30*1=30分;英语三篇阅读理解每道1分共15分;剩下的就是行政能力测试了共30分(记不清了),分言语理解15*0.5=7.5分,逻辑推理15*0.5=7.5分,数字推理及言语理解及表达,两道材料分析;另外最后十道时事政治题,应该10分吧。如,建行的排名啊,关于钓鱼岛啊,十八大啊之类的。这些题目用时两个半小时。时间一到自动提交,剩下还有半个小时候的时间是性格测试,一共200道,每道三个选项

系统 2019-08-12 09:30:08 2333

编程技术

设计模式之Facade

Facade模式的定义:为子系统中的一组接口提供一个一致的界面.Facade一个典型应用就是数据库JDBC的应用,如下例对数据库的操作:publicclassDBCompare{Connectionconn=null;PreparedStatementprep=null;ResultSetrset=null;try{Class.forName("").newInstance();conn=DriverManager.getConnectio

系统 2019-08-12 09:29:48 2333

各行各业

Opencv出现错误“0xc000007b”的解决办法

装了一下午的opencv。之前用VS2010装过opencv,当时使用的是cmake编译源码的办法,这个方法好处就是不用每新建一个工程就重新链接opencv库文件。今天装了个VS2013,再装opencv2.4.9的时候(系统是Win764位),想利用以前的老办法,试了网上一大堆根据cmake编译的办法就是不行(唉,可惜当时自己没有用博客记录下来怎么弄的)。最后,还是根据这篇文章http://my.phirobot.com/blog/2014-02-ope

系统 2019-08-12 09:27:16 2333

各行各业

EBP与ESP寄存器的使用

pushebpmovesp,ebpesp是堆栈指针ebp是基址指针这两条指令的意思是将栈顶指向ebp的地址---------------------------------------------------------------例如:pushebp;ebp入栈movebp,esp;因为esp是堆栈指针,无法暂借使用,所以得用ebp来存取堆栈subesp,4*5;下面的wsprintf一共使用了5个参数,每个参数占用4个字节,所以要入栈4*5个字节pus

系统 2019-08-12 09:27:15 2333

各行各业

Dependency Property 依赖属性

依赖属性就是一种可以自己没有值,并能通过使用Binding从数据源获得值(依赖在别人身上)的属性。拥有依赖属性的对象称为“依赖对象”。WPF开发中,必须使用依赖对象作为依赖属性的宿主,使二者结合起来。依赖对象的概念被DependencyObject类所实现,依赖属性的概念则由DependencyProperty类所实现从这棵继承树上可以看出,WPF的所有UI空间都是依赖对象。看最简单的依赖属性classStudent:DependencyObject{pu

系统 2019-08-12 09:26:55 2333

各行各业

如何取消ActiveReport的打印任务

我们在使用ActiveReport打印报表的时候需要支持在打印中途取消打印。虽然ActiveReport的Document的Printer属性暴露了QueryPageSettings、PrintPage等事件的事件参数都提供了Cancel属性,但是在实际测试的时候发现设置上述事件的事件参数的Cancel属性确实能够取消打印任务,但是发现整个打印任务全部取消了,包括已经输出到打印缓存的页面。我们的需求是已经输出到打印缓存的页面继续输出到打印机,还没有打印的页

系统 2019-08-12 09:26:53 2333

数据库相关

rownum的使用

Oracle提供了rownum,rownum是一个隐含的字段,默认从1开始。取得前5条记录:采用rownum进行分页查询:需要使用三层嵌套查询来完成分页查询:例如查询第三到第四条记录:select*from(selectrownumr,t.*from(select*fromemp)twhererownum<=4)wherer>=3rownum的使用

系统 2019-08-12 01:52:47 2333

数据库相关

答复Kinsinsega同学

Kinsinsega同学原文:老师你好:最近才开始关注你的BLOG,很喜欢你的观点,看了你写的一些技术性的文章也对你很是崇拜。发现你也教过学生的,所以我希望你能给我指点一二。我是刚毕业的学生,学计算机的,怎么说呢,我其实就是那种在学校混四年的学生,在学校也基本是跷课玩游戏的那种,现在我在一家软件公司工作,规模不大也不小。问题:首先我在学校学的是c和c++,我刚到公司的时候跟着一个老师学习delphi,后来由于某种原因又开始学习C#,可是最近又让我看VB代码

系统 2019-08-12 01:52:15 2333